SUMMARY: The New England Fishery Management Council (Council) is
scheduling a webinar of its Risk Policy Working Group to consider
actions affecting New England fisheries in the exclusive economic zone
(EEZ). Recommendations from this group will be brought to the full
Council for formal consideration and action, if appropriate.

Agenda
The Risk Policy Working Group will meet to plan the use of the Risk
Policy Concept with Harvest Control Rules in Council actions. They will
recommend further refinements to Risk Policy Concept, including the
mechanics of the Risk Policy and the data used to score factors. The
Working Group will also consider how the Risk Policy can be used to
support longer-term (up to 5 years) specification setting. They will
also prepare for a Council weightings exercise in June 2026. Other
business will be discussed, if necessary.
Although non-emergency issues not contained on the agenda may come
before this Council for discussion, those issues may not be the subject
of formal action during this meeting. Council action will be restricted
to those issues specifically listed in this notice and any issues
arising after publication of this notice that require emergency action
under section 305(c) of the Magnuson-Stevens Act, provided the public
has been notified of the Council's intent to take final action to
address the emergency. The public also should be aware that the meeting
will be recorded. Consistent with 16 U.S.C. 1852, a copy of the
recording is available upon request.
